Invent is a place for startups of any type to launch their products. We’ll help to introduce you to advisers, partners, customers, and other entrepreneurs that will help you turn your idea into a successful business. You’ll get access to a creative workspace, a growing resource library of best practices, momentum-maintaining events, and a peer learning environment. It’s a place for startups to work in a fun collaborative community of like-minded peers. The Lab is designed to remain lean – connecting ventures to the right resources at the right times.

HERE’S HOW WE HELP:

  • Free Office Space for you and your team
  • $5,000 in Brand Development
  • Free website hosting
  • Monthly Startup Centric Events
  • Help locating additional founders and team members
  • Introduction to Successful Mentors
  • Assistance with creating an advisory board
  • We help promote your milestones to news outlets
  • Access to interns
  • Introduction to Angel Investors

Founded in January 2015, the IDEA Institute at Western Washington University promotes multi-purpose, interdisciplinary entrepreneurship and innovation. Whether you are a student, a professional, an alumni or community member looking to get involved, there's something for everyone.

Entrepreneurship Minor

We teach the skills, knowledge and abilities that drive the change leaders of today and shape the world we share tomorrow. Any student from any college can receive a minor in entrepreneurship and combine it with the focus of their studies. At the IDEA Institute, entrepreneurship is for everyone. Whether you focus on social justice, environment, arts, education, business, humanities, engineering or any other subject, this interdisciplinary program is designed to provide the knowledge, skills and abilities to successfully engage in entrepreneurial and innovative behaviors in new and existing organizations.
